14 I gave them your word, and the world hated them, because they do not belong to the world any more than I belong to the world.(A) 15 [a]I do not ask that you take them out of the world(B) but that you keep them from the evil one. 16 They do not belong to the world any more than I belong to the world.

  1. 17:15 Note the resemblance to the petition of the Lord’s Prayer, “deliver us from the evil one.” Both probably refer to the devil rather than to abstract evil.
